Khon Kaen University Library Staff Lead AI for Research Workshop

KHON KAEN – Five staff members from the Office of the Library were invited as guest speakers to lead a workshop on using AI tools for research. The event was part of a 2025 project aimed at advancing research and innovation to address key public health issues in Khon Kaen province.

The two-day training session took place on September 1-2, 2025, at the Boromarajonani College of Nursing, Khon Kaen. Over 100 personnel from the Khon Kaen Provincial Public Health Office attended the workshop.

The library team was led by Yossayada Sittiwong, a Senior Librarian and Head of the Reference and Innovation Information Unit. The other speakers included Pithiphong Phimpha, Head of Strategic Planning and Information Technology; Theerayut Balachon, a Senior Information Scientist; Siwanat Srisunthorn, a Senior Librarian; and Natta-on Lieoprasert, a Librarian.

The workshop was designed to provide participants with knowledge and understanding of two main topics: “AI for Research and Academic Work: Effective Searching, Literature Review, and Writing,” and “Techniques for Creating Posters and Presenting Academic Research with AI: Canva.”
